Factors to Consider When Choosing Monochrome Laser Printer For High Volume Printing Under 800

Choosing a monochrome laser printer for high volume printing requires understanding key factors beyond just initial cost. Durability, cost per page, and capacity are crucial for long-term efficiency. Connectivity options can streamline workflows, while features like duplex printing save time and paper. Considering the size and space of your office ensures your printer fits comfortably and maintains ease of access. Being aware of common pitfalls, such as underestimating paper capacity needs or ignoring maintenance costs, helps avoid costly mistakes.

Performance and Duty Cycle

For high volume printing, selecting a printer with a high duty cycle—often over 50,000 pages per month—is essential. This ensures the device can handle frequent use without breakdowns or slowdowns. Look for models specifically designed for continuous operation, with robust components and fast print speeds. A mismatch between expected workload and printer capacity can lead to frequent repairs or downtime, so assessing your actual volume needs is a key step.

Cost Per Page and Toner Efficiency

Long-term costs often overshadow initial purchase price. High-yield toner cartridges reduce the cost per page, making your printing more economical over time. Some models support compatible or remanufactured toners, further lowering expenses, but check for potential impacts on warranty or print quality. Avoid models with small toner capacities if you print heavily, as frequent replacements will increase operational costs.

Connectivity and Integration

Wireless, Ethernet, and mobile printing options can greatly enhance workflow flexibility, especially in busy offices. However, not all models support the same standards or ease of setup. For shared workspaces, Ethernet connectivity often provides more stable performance than Wi-Fi, but wireless offers convenience for small teams or remote access. Ensure your chosen model seamlessly integrates with your existing network and devices to minimize setup headaches.

Size, Paper Capacity, and User Interface

A larger paper tray or multiple trays can prevent frequent refills during high-volume runs, reducing interruptions. Compact designs may save space but often come with smaller capacities, leading to more frequent reloads. User interfaces that are straightforward and intuitive also matter—especially in busy environments where ease of use reduces errors and training time. Balancing capacity and footprint is key to selecting the right fit for your workspace.

Warranty and Maintenance

High-volume printers are more prone to wear and tear, making warranty coverage a significant consideration. Extended warranties or onsite support can reduce downtime and repair costs.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ning and replacing parts, prolongs printer lifespan and keeps print quality high. Be wary of refurbished models that may lack comprehensive support or warranty, as these can lead to unforeseen expenses down the line.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I determine the right duty cycle for my high-volume printing needs?

To choose a suitable duty cycle, estimate your average monthly print volume and then select a printer rated for at least 20-30% higher than that figure. For example, if you print around 30,000 pages a month, look for a model rated for 40,000 pages or more. This buffer helps ensure the printer can handle peak workloads without risking damage or frequent breakdowns, contributing to long-term reliability.

Are refurbished or renewed printers a good option for high volume use?

Refurbished printers can offer significant savings, but they often come with tradeoffs. Check if the renewed model includes a warranty and whether it has been tested thoroughly. For high-volume environments, reliability is critical, so opting for a refurbished unit with a proven track record and warranty coverage can balance cost savings with peace of mind. Avoid models that lack comprehensive support or have limited service history.

What connectivity options should I prioritize for a busy office?

For a high-volume setting, Ethernet connectivity provides a stable and secure connection, especially when multiple users need reliable access. Wireless options add convenience and flexibility but may introduce occasional connectivity issues or security concerns. If your office relies on mobile printing or multiple device types, ensure the printer supports the latest standards like Wi-Fi 6 or NFC. Prioritizing models with multiple connectivity options gives you greater flexibility.

How important is paper capacity in choosing a high-volume printer?

Paper capacity directly affects workflow efficiency; larger trays reduce the need for frequent refills during intensive print jobs. For environments printing thousands of pages monthly, a tray capacity of at least 250-500 sheets is advisable. Some models offer additional trays or large capacity options, which are ideal for minimizing downtime. Overestimating your needs can prevent disruptions and improve overall productivity.

Should I consider higher upfront costs for better durability or features?

Investing slightly more upfront can pay off with increased durability, lower operational costs, and better features like faster print speeds or higher paper capacity. For high-volume use, a model with a solid build and longer-lasting components reduces maintenance and replacement expenses. Evaluate total cost of ownership, including toner, maintenance, and warranty, to decide if a higher-priced model offers better value in the long run.
